АВИТО ТЕХ

DevOps-инженер в команду BPA Ops

Не указана
  • Москва
  • От 3 до 6 лет
  • Linux
  • Администрирование серверов Linux
  • Python
  • PostgreSQL

О команде

Команда BPA Ops — это центр автоматизации бизнес-процессов в Авито. Мы создаём и поддерживаем инфраструктуру, которая превращает сложные бизнес-процессы в быстрые и надёжные автоматизированные сценарии. Наша работа обеспечивает стабильность баз данных, даёт командам инструменты для CI/CD и автоматизации рутинных задач, а также ускоряет реализацию бизнес-инициатив.

Мы делаем так, чтобы критически важные системы работали 24/7, а разработчики и бизнес-пользователи могли быстро и без лишний усилий получать нужный результат.

Обязанности:

- развивать и обеспечивать отказоустойчивость инфраструктуры баз данных, серверов и виртуальных машин;

- управлять, мониторить и обеспечивать отказоустойчивость баз данных PostgreSQL Pro;

- развивать и поддерживать CI/CD-инфраструктуру на базе TeamCity;

- настраивать и обслуживать Nexus и Nginx;

- управлять контейнеризованными сервисами с использованием Docker;

- автоматизировать развертывание, конфигурации и рутинные операции с использованием скриптов, Ansible и Puppet;

- разрабатывать инструменты самообслуживания для команд разработки;

- настраивать и поддерживать системы мониторинга и алёртинга;

- участвовать в дежурствах, реагировать на инциденты и предотвращать их повторение;

- расследовать причины сбоев, выполнять восстановительные работы и готовить постмортемы;

- интегрировать новые сервисы в инфраструктуру и помогать существующим масштабироваться;

- обеспечивать безопасность инфраструктуры, включая обновления, контроль доступов и аудит;

- участвовать в планировании и проведении миграций, обновлений и масштабирования систем;

- консультировать разработчиков по вопросам баз данных, CI/CD и инфраструктурных сервисов;

- документировать процессы, конфигурации и развивать внутренние процессы команды.

Требования:

- обладаете опытом работы с PostgreSQL/Postgres Pro или аналогичными БД, знаете, что такое репликация, резервное копирование и т. п.;


- близко знакомы с Linux, понимаете принципы его работы и настройки;

- умеете автоматизировать с помощью Puppet и Ansible;


- настраивали и развивали CI/CD, предпочтительно TeamCity;


- пишете скрипты для автоматизации на Bash, Python или Go;


- понимаете основы сетевых технологий (TCP/IP, DNS, HTTP) и имеете опыт базовой настройки веб-серверов;


- работали с Docker, собирали свои Docker-образы;

- готовы к участию в дежурстве.

​​​​​​​​​​​​​​Условия:​​​​​​​

— возможность реализовать свои идеи в проекте с многомиллионной аудиторией;

— талантливая команда, готовая поддержать ваши инициативы;

— мощное железо, дополнительные мониторы и всё, что нужно для продуктивной работы;

— прозрачная система премий, достойная зарплата — размер обсудим на собеседовании;

— личный бюджет на обучение, который можно тратить на книги, курсы и конференции;

— забота о здоровье: с первого дня у вас будет ДМС со стоматологией, в офисе принимают терапевт и массажист;

— удалёнка из любой точки мира или замечательный офис в двух минутах от метро «Белорусская»: панорамный вид на центр города, места для уединённой работы и зоны отдыха.